Secondary Sexual Characteristics
Secondary sexual characteristics are features that appear at puberty, distinguishing the sexes of a species but not directly involved in reproduction, such as facial hair in males and breast development in females.
Progesterone
A steroid hormone released by the corpus luteum that prepares the endometrium for the implantation of an embryo and maintains pregnancy.
Testosterone
A primary male sex hormone responsible for the development of male physical characteristics.
Herpes Cure
Currently, there is no cure for herpes simplex virus infections, but treatments are available to manage symptoms and reduce outbreak frequency.
